West Texas Patrol Turns into Multi-Agency Hazmat Recovery Operation

July 30, 2026 Priya Shah – Business Editor Business

A routine patrol by the Texas Department of Public Safety in Midland County over the weekend triggered an unexpected radiation alarm, forcing a multi-agency hazardous materials recovery operation in West Texas. The weekend incident highlights ongoing vulnerabilities in industrial material tracking and regional emergency preparedness for enterprise supply chains.

Operational Disruptions and the Midland County Hazmat Response

The discovery began when a standard law enforcement patrol encountered elevated radiation readings, prompting immediate containment protocols. According to the Texas Department of Public Safety, state troopers secured the area before coordinating with specialized radiological response units.
